> On Wed, Sep 2, 2015 at 4:44 PM, Ben Pfaff <b...@nicira.com> wrote:
> > This allows the ARP cache to be prepopulated for testing purposes, so
> > that tests don't lose the first packet to each destination.  (I guess
> > this feature could have other uses too.)

> > @@ -18,6 +18,10 @@ Delete ipv4_address/plen route from OVS routing table.
> >  OVS builds ARP cache by snooping are messages. This command shows
> >  ARP cache table.
> >  .
> > +.IP "\fBtnl/arp/set \fIbridge ip mac\fR"
> > +Adds or modifies an ARP cache entry in \fIbridge\fR, mapping \fIip\fR
> > +to \fImac\fR.
> > +.
> >  .IP "\fBtnl/arp/flush\fR"
> >  Flush ARP table.
> >  .
